Safety Concerns: Are mushroom gills toxic or safe to consume without health risks?

Mushroom gills, the delicate, often feathery structures beneath the cap, are a common point of curiosity for foragers and cooks alike. While many edible mushrooms have gills, their safety for consumption isn’t universal. For instance, the gills of *Amanita* species, such as the deadly *Amanita phalloides* (Death Cap), contain amatoxins that can cause severe liver damage or death even in small quantities. Conversely, gills of popular edible mushrooms like *Agaricus bisporus* (button mushrooms) are safe to eat and are consumed regularly without issue. The key takeaway? Always identify the mushroom species before consuming any part, including the gills, as toxicity varies widely.

When considering safety, it’s crucial to understand that mushroom gills are not inherently toxic or safe—it depends entirely on the species. For example, the gills of *Coprinus comatus* (Shaggy Mane) are edible and prized for their flavor, but those of *Clitocybe dealbata* (Ivory Funnel) contain muscarine, a toxin causing sweating, salivation, and blurred vision. Even within safe species, some individuals may experience mild gastrointestinal discomfort due to chitin, a fibrous material in gills that humans digest poorly. To minimize risk, start with small portions of well-identified mushrooms and avoid consuming gills from wild specimens unless you’re absolutely certain of their safety.

For those cultivating or purchasing mushrooms, the gills of store-bought varieties like shiitake, oyster, and portobello are generally safe to eat. However, wild mushrooms require meticulous identification. A practical tip: consult a mycologist or use a reputable field guide to confirm species. If in doubt, remove the gills before cooking, as they can sometimes harbor debris or insects. Additionally, cooking mushrooms thoroughly can reduce potential risks, as heat breaks down certain toxins and makes chitin slightly more digestible, though it doesn’t eliminate all dangers.

Children and pets are particularly vulnerable to mushroom toxicity, so exercise extreme caution when handling wild mushrooms in their presence. Texture and Taste: How do mushroom gills affect the overall flavor and mouthfeel?

Mushroom gills, often overlooked, play a subtle yet significant role in both the texture and taste of edible fungi. These delicate, paper-thin structures are the spore-bearing surfaces of mushrooms, and their presence can influence the overall sensory experience when consumed. For instance, the gills of a Portobello mushroom, when cooked, release a rich, umami flavor that enhances the earthy notes of the cap. However, their texture can vary—raw gills are slightly slippery and tender, while cooked gills become softer and almost melt into dishes, contributing to a smoother mouthfeel.

When considering texture, the gills of younger mushrooms tend to be more delicate and less fibrous, making them ideal for raw applications like salads or garnishes. Older mushrooms, on the other hand, have gills that become darker and more pronounced, often developing a chewier texture that can be off-putting if not prepared correctly. For example, the gills of a mature shiitake mushroom can be tough when raw but transform into a tender, almost meaty consistency when sautéed or grilled. This duality highlights the importance of matching preparation methods to the mushroom’s age and gill structure.

Taste-wise, mushroom gills are flavor powerhouses, particularly in species like chanterelles or porcini, where the gills concentrate the mushroom’s signature earthy, nutty, or fruity notes. However, this intensity can be a double-edged sword. In some cases, the gills may carry a slightly bitter or metallic undertone, especially if the mushroom is past its prime. To mitigate this, chefs often recommend removing the gills from certain varieties, such as Portobellos, when using them in delicate dishes like stuffed mushrooms or creamy soups. This ensures the dish retains a balanced flavor profile without overwhelming bitterness.

Practical tips for maximizing gill texture and taste include gentle handling during preparation—tearing or cutting gills rather than crushing them preserves their structure and flavor release. For recipes where gills are left intact, such as mushroom risotto or stir-fries, cooking them until they release their moisture and soften is key. This process not only enhances their texture but also allows their flavors to meld seamlessly with other ingredients. Preparation Methods: Best ways to clean, cook, or use mushroom gills in recipes

Mushroom gills, often overlooked, are not only edible but also packed with flavor and nutrients. However, their delicate structure requires careful handling to avoid bitterness or texture issues. The first step in preparing mushroom gills is cleaning them properly. Unlike caps, gills can trap dirt and debris, so gently brushing them with a soft-bristled mushroom brush or wiping with a damp cloth is essential. Avoid soaking gills in water, as they absorb moisture quickly, diluting their flavor and altering their texture. For stubborn dirt, use a small paring knife to carefully scrape the surface without damaging the gills.

Once cleaned, cooking methods play a pivotal role in enhancing the gills’ taste and texture. Sautéing is one of the best techniques, as it concentrates their earthy flavor while maintaining a tender bite. Heat a tablespoon of butter or olive oil in a pan over medium heat, add the gills, and cook for 3–5 minutes until they release their moisture and turn golden. Season with salt, pepper, and a pinch of garlic powder for added depth. Alternatively, roasting gills at 375°F (190°C) for 10–12 minutes caramelizes their natural sugars, creating a rich, umami-packed ingredient perfect for pasta dishes or risottos.

For those seeking a more creative approach, mushroom gills can be transformed into a savory powder or paste. To make gill powder, dehydrate cleaned gills in an oven at 150°F (65°C) for 4–6 hours, then blend into a fine consistency using a spice grinder. This powder can be sprinkled over soups, salads, or popcorn for an instant flavor boost. For a gill paste, blend sautéed gills with a splash of olive oil, a clove of garlic, and a handful of fresh herbs like parsley or thyme. Use this paste as a spread on toast, a base for sauces, or a marinade for meats.

Species Variations: Do gills differ in edibility across mushroom types?

Mushroom gills, the delicate, radiating structures beneath the cap, serve as the reproductive organs of fungi, releasing spores into the environment. While they are a defining feature of many mushroom species, their edibility varies widely across types. For instance, the gills of the common button mushroom (*Agaricus bisporus*) are perfectly safe to eat and are consumed regularly in culinary dishes worldwide. However, the gills of the deadly Amanita species, such as the Destroying Angel (*Amanita bisporigera*), contain potent toxins that can cause severe liver damage or even death if ingested. This stark contrast highlights the critical importance of species identification when considering the edibility of mushroom gills.

Analyzing the chemical composition of gills reveals why some are safe while others are dangerous. Edible gills, like those of the shiitake (*Lentinula edodes*), are rich in polysaccharides and proteins, contributing to their umami flavor and nutritional value. In contrast, toxic gills often contain amatoxins, cyclic peptides that inhibit RNA polymerase II, leading to cellular necrosis. For example, the gills of the Death Cap (*Amanita phalloides*) contain enough amatoxins to be lethal in doses as small as 30 grams for an adult. This underscores the need for precise identification and caution, as even experienced foragers can mistake toxic species for edible ones due to similarities in appearance.
